WARRENS- Roberta Rachel Wilcox (Rice), 80 of Warrens passed on Saturday, April 20, 2024, at her home.  She was born on October 17, 1943, to Albert C. and Lillian M. (Asbury) Rice of Warrens, WI.  She was a member of the Tomah High School Graduating Class of 1961.  She was united in marriage to Thomas R. Goff in May of 1961 and divorced years later in December of 1974.  She then married William A. Wilcox in July of 1976.  She worked several years for Montgomery Ward, then went on to study Nursing at Western Wisconsin Technical College, graduating from this in 1983.  Shortly before her graduation from WWTC The Tomah Health Care Center hired her where she worked for 18 years.  After leaving here she worked at Tomah Memorial Hospital in the OB department until she retired in 2011.
